A report into hospital death rates has found patients are 10 times more likely to die of a heart attack depending on where they are treated.

A draft version of the long-awaited document, which was published last night on the Department of Health’s website, was central to the highly controversial 2011 downgrading of Roscommon Hospital.

However, despite concerns raised by the final report, more services are unlikely to be slashed as a result of the revelations.
